What Are Crypto Casinos?
Crypto casinos are online gambling platforms that allow users to deposit, wager, and withdraw using cryptocurrencies. Unlike traditional casinos that rely on bank transfers or credit cards, these platforms use blockchain technology to facilitate fast, secure, and anonymous transactions.
There are two types of crypto casinos:
- Fully Crypto Casinos: These only accept digital currencies.
- Hybrid Casinos: These accept both fiat (GBP, USD, etc.) and cryptocurrencies.

Is It Legal to Use Crypto Casinos in the UK?
This is a common question among new players. As of now, using crypto casinos in the UK is not illegal, but it comes with some caveats. Crypto casinos must still comply with the UK Gambling Commission (UKGC) regulations. However, not all crypto casinos are licensed by the UKGC, so players should exercise caution and do their due diligence before signing up.
